Frameworks les plus utilisés pour développeurs web : comparatif et analyse

207 millions de dépôts GitHub, des milliards de lignes de code en production : le développement web n’a jamais été aussi stratégiquement disputé. Pourtant, malgré l’avalanche d’outils émergents, trois frameworks continuent d’imprimer leur marque sur le front-end.

Pourquoi React, Vue et Angular dominent encore le front-end en 2025

Impossible de passer à côté : React, Vue et Angular règnent en maîtres sur les classements Stack Overflow et State of JS. Leur suprématie n’est pas un hasard. Chacun propose une vision particulière du développement web, mais tous partagent une même ambition : rendre la création d’applications web plus rapide, plus fiable, plus scalable.

Porté par Meta, React s’est imposé grâce à sa flexibilité. Son modèle de composants, son écosystème tentaculaire et la profusion de librairies permettent aux équipes de progresser vite, d’itérer sans friction. Les entreprises l’encensent pour son aptitude à s’intégrer dans des environnements complexes et à tenir la route sur des volumes d’utilisateurs massifs.

Vue, né d’un projet individuel, a grimpé en flèche dans les études State of JS. Sa courbe d’apprentissage douce, ses conventions limpides et la richesse de ses outils embarqués attirent aussi bien les novices que les développeurs chevronnés. Une communauté unie, réactive, fait évoluer le framework sans hésiter, offrant une expérience développeur constante sur tous types de projets web.

Quant à Angular, soutenu par Google, il demeure un pilier pour les projets à grande échelle. Son architecture intégrée, la rigueur du typage et la gestion avancée des dépendances inspirent confiance aux DSI. Selon les dernières analyses Stack Overflow, sa part de marché reste solide, portée par des choix techniques taillés pour les applications d’entreprise.

Pour résumer les forces de chacun, voici les points saillants qui justifient leur domination :

  • React : flexibilité, adoption généralisée, intégration aisée dans tout écosystème
  • Vue : progression rapide, simplicité d’utilisation, communauté vivante
  • Angular : stabilité éprouvée, cadre complet, solidité sur la durée

Quelles différences majeures entre ces frameworks pour vos projets web ?

Les développeurs web naviguent entre trois philosophies distinctes. React mise sur une approche minimaliste : c’est avant tout une bibliothèque dédiée à l’interface utilisateur, qui laisse une grande latitude à l’équipe technique pour composer son architecture et ses outils additionnels. Cet atout explique son adoption massive, notamment dans les sociétés technologiques à la recherche d’agilité et d’un écosystème riche.

À l’opposé, Angular offre un environnement intégré, tout compris. Sa structure, fondée sur TypeScript, cadre le développement d’applications complexes. La montée en compétence demande plus d’investissement, mais la cohérence de l’ensemble rassure les entreprises en quête de stabilité, notamment dans les secteurs où la rigueur ne se négocie pas.

Critère React Vue Angular
Courbe d’apprentissage Moyenne Douce Exigeante
Architecture Liberté Flexibilité Cadre imposé
Écosystème Très vaste En croissance Complet

Vue occupe une place intermédiaire. Sa prise en main rapide et sa capacité à évoluer expliquent son succès croissant, notamment chez les freelances et les jeunes pousses. Son architecture progressive permet de démarrer simplement, puis d’ajouter des briques avancées à mesure que le projet s’étoffe. Les comparaisons récentes sur Stack Overflow et State of JS montrent que Vue séduit par sa souplesse : il s’adapte sans forcer la main, quels que soient la taille ou la complexité du projet.

Points forts, limites et retours d’expérience des développeurs

React : flexibilité et communauté

Voici ce qui ressort des retours utilisateurs et des discussions sur Stack Overflow concernant React :

  • Flexibilité : Les équipes apprécient la liberté architecturale et la richesse des composants prêts à l’emploi, qui accélèrent le développement d’interfaces. L’écosystème favorise l’intégration de solutions tierces.
  • Limites : L’absence de cadre bien défini peut compliquer la maintenance sur de gros projets, où l’hétérogénéité du code finit par peser.
  • Retours d’expérience : React reste le préféré pour ses évolutions rapides, mais la documentation dense fait parfois débat dans la communauté.

Vue : accessibilité et montée en puissance

Si l’on s’en tient aux retours utilisateurs, voici les points saillants autour de Vue :

  • Courbe d’apprentissage douce : Beaucoup apprécient la facilité de prise en main, qui permet aux débutants comme aux experts de lancer rapidement des prototypes.
  • Limites : Pour les projets très complexes, il faut compter sur des modules additionnels. L’écosystème, bien que dynamique, n’atteint pas encore l’ampleur de celui de React.
  • Retours d’expérience : La cohérence de l’expérience utilisateur est souvent saluée, y compris sur de gros chantiers.

Angular : structure et robustesse

Du côté d’Angular, les retours des développeurs mettent en avant les aspects suivants :

  • Cadre rigide : Les standards imposés par Angular rassurent pour des projets lourds. Les outils intégrés facilitent la maintenance sur la durée.
  • Limites : La prise en main plus ardue décourage certains profils. Les migrations sur les grosses mises à jour peuvent représenter un vrai chantier technique.
  • Retours d’expérience : Angular reste le choix privilégié pour les grandes entreprises, où la robustesse et la stabilité priment sur la rapidité d’exécution initiale.

Groupe de developpeurs discutant autour d un ecran code

Vers quels frameworks se tourner selon les tendances et besoins à venir ?

Le développement web doit composer avec les nouveaux usages et la pression permanente pour plus de réactivité. Si React, Vue et Angular gardent la main, le terrain de jeu s’élargit avec des solutions pensées pour répondre à des besoins ciblés. L’essor du développement web mobile, l’exigence de performance en temps réel, poussent les équipes à expérimenter d’autres approches.

Pour les projets où la solidité d’une API est primordiale, NestJS (framework Node) se détache comme une option crédible. Sa structure modulaire, inspirée d’Angular, séduit les équipes en pleine croissance qui veulent une architecture claire. Sur le back-end PHP, Laravel reste une valeur sûre pour qui cherche la fluidité, l’élégance du code et des workflows automatisés. Ces frameworks open source, soutenus par des communautés actives, simplifient la création d’applications robustes, évolutives et sécurisées.

Les exigences en matière de design et d’expérience utilisateur orientent souvent vers Vue pour sa souplesse ou vers React pour ses capacités d’intégration avec des librairies tierces. Pour les applications web nécessitant une expérience mobile optimisée, certains font le choix de frameworks hybrides ou ultra-spécialisés. Les dernières enquêtes State of JS et Stack Overflow le confirment : la diversité des outils explose, chaque projet web trouve chaussure à son pied, qu’il s’agisse d’une plateforme d’entreprise, d’un service en temps réel ou d’un site à fort trafic.

À titre de synthèse, voici les usages privilégiés pour chaque framework évoqué :

  • React : parfait pour bâtir des interfaces interactives et piloter des projets de grande ampleur
  • NestJS : recommandé pour les architectures API modernes et évolutives
  • Laravel : référence pour développer des applications PHP stables et adaptables
  • Vue : reconnu pour la rapidité du prototypage et sa facilité d’accès

À l’aube de nouveaux défis, le choix d’un framework ne se limite plus à un duel de popularité. Il s’agit désormais d’aligner ambitions techniques, besoins réels du projet et trajectoire d’équipe. Le paysage web se redessine sans cesse : demain, une nouvelle star pourrait bien bouleverser la donne. Qui osera tenter le pari ?